Within Recent Decades Pentecostal/Charismatic Christianity Has Moved From An Initially Peripheral Position To Become A Force To Be Reckoned With Within Africa'S Religious Landscape. Bringing Together Prominent Africanist Scholars From A Wide Range Of Disciplines, This Book Offers A Comprehensive And Multifaceted Treatment Of The Ways In Which Pentecostalcharismatic Movements Have Shaped The Orientations Of African Christianity And Extended Their Influence Into Other Spheres Of Postcolonial Societies Such As Politics, Developmental Work And Popular Entertainment. Among Other Things, The Chapters Of The Book Show How Pentecostal/Charismatic Christianity Responds To Social And Cultural Concerns Of Africans, And How Its Growth And Increasingly Assertive Presence In Public Life Have Facilitated New Kinds Of Social Positioning And Claims To Political Power.
